Как выполнить проверку с использованием jquery.validate?

0

Я пытаюсь использовать jquery.validate для проверки некоторых полей в модальном диалоге jquery. Чтобы практиковать, я думал, что создам простой JSFiddle, чтобы убедиться, что мой синтаксис верен. Мне что-то не хватает, надеюсь, кто-то может помочь.

Вот моя простая форма:

<form id="myform" method="post" action="#">
<input type="text" name="field1" />
<input type="text" name="field2" />
<input type="submit" />
</form>

Вот мой jquery:

$("#submitEdit").click(function (event) {
    event.preventDefault();
Validate();
});

function Validate()
{       
    $("#frmEdit").validate({
        rules: {
            QtyOnHand: {
                required: true
            }
        },
        messages: {
            QtyOnHand: {
                required: 'Qty Required'
            }

        }
  });
}
Теги:
validation

2 ответа

1
Лучший ответ

Рабочая демонстрация скриптов

Просто продолжайте

$("#frmEdit").validate({//this will validate you don't need call validate function
    rules: {
        QtyOnHand: {
            required: true
        }
    },
    messages: {
        QtyOnHand: {
            required: 'Qty Required'
        }
    }
});


Удалить
$("#submitEdit").click(function (event) {
    event.preventDefault();//stopping validation to occur
}

Проблема

1
<form id="myform" method="post" action="#">
      <input type="text" name="field1" />
      <input type="text" name="field2" />
      <input type="submit" />
   </form>

JS:

$("#myForm").validate({
        rules: {
            field1: {
                required: true
            },
            field2: {
                required: true
            }
        },
        messages: {
            field1: {
                required: 'field1 Required'
            },
            field2: {
                required: 'field2 Required'
            }

        }
  });

проверить Fiddle

Ещё вопросы

Сообщество Overcoder
Наверх
Меню